Transaction 7389648586968c7a2250123e0223147b96fa4e4da1faa6e9fbaeea29451a66d7

2 Input
2 Outputs
  • 7389648586968c7a2250123e0223147b96fa4e4da1faa6e9fbaeea29451a66d7:0
  • value  500260
    address  1FSeYn719CjAGLNcZ5EGnoDMqSVuFACEiq
  • 7389648586968c7a2250123e0223147b96fa4e4da1faa6e9fbaeea29451a66d7:1
  • value  1008907
    address  32hjvWZyxPoAByy6ZoHMd9VtFhjaTa4oz5